We are all excited to be at FOSDEM in person again! FOSDEM had some of the best virtual events I’ve ever attended, but nothing beats in-person events and live audiences. FOSDEM is also well-known for its hallway track, which can only be experienced in real life. 

If you have never heard about FOSDEM, then I’m happy to tell you that it’s the largest open source conference of its type on Earth — free for attendees and run by volunteers. The event takes place on the first weekend of February every year (Feb. 4 to 5 this year) in Brussels at the Université Libre de Bruxelles. There will be around 8,000 attendees, 759 lectures, and 55 different developer rooms (a.k.a. devrooms). 

FOSDEM gives us an opportunity to talk directly to our users, to meet the wider monitoring and observability community, and to share ideas about how we all can build better monitoring and observability solutions. Grafana integrates with many different data sources, so FOSDEM is a great opportunity for us to engage with many users, contributors, and maintainers of various software in the same place.

Meet us at the Grafana Labs FOSDEM stand

This is our fifth year having a Grafana Labs stand at FOSDEM. Every year we hear amazing stories about how our tools are used and get great feedback directly from the community. One of my personal favorite stories from FOSDEM is about how Grafana can be used to monitor bee hives.

If you have any questions or feedback about Grafana Labs open source software, or just want to spend some time with monitoring and observability enthusiasts, don’t hesitate to find us on the first floor in the K building. If you want stickers, we also have you covered. There will always be stickers at the Grafana Labs stand!

Learn more about OpenTelemetry, continuous profiling, and application monitoring

Fabian Stäber, Richard “RichiH” Hartmann, and I have been organizing the Monitoring and Observability devroom at FOSDEM for seven years now. This year it will be on Sunday, Feb. 5 in Lameere UB2.252A (Lameere) – the largest room after Janson. It’s been fascinating to review submissions for so many years and see how the industry is changing. The big focus areas this year have been OpenTelemetry, continuous profiling, and eBPF.
